Nice gravitational lens observation! We're hoping to use the same technique with the Sun to observe exoplanets by launching a fleet of small satellites to 547 AU (80 billion km / ~3 light days). The craft would sample the distorted Einstein ring around our Sun from that vantage point, then combine and reconstruct an image of the disk of an Earth-like exoplanet up to 100 light-years beyond, at a resolution of 25 kilom…
